Paper Mill Machine Pressure Screen Power-on Precautions

The performance of Pressure Screen is defined by several critical operating parameters that ensure its efficiency and longevity. A well-calibrated Pressure Screen must maintain an inlet stock pressure between 0.1 and 0.25 MPa. The core of its operation relies on maintaining a precise operating pressure differential, typically between 0.01 and 0.03 MPa, across the screen cylinder.

Furthermore, the reject rate for tailings is generally controlled at 6% to 15% of the total inlet flow. For reliable operation, the mechanical seal water system is crucial; its pressure must be set at least 0.1 MPa higher than the inlet stock pressure, with a controlled flow rate of 1 to 3 liters per minute to protect the Pressure Screen’s internal components.

Should the screen cylinder become clogged—indicated by a rise in the drive motor’s current and a drop in accept line pressure—a systematic back-flushing procedure should be followed:

1. Fully open the reject valve and increase the dilution water valve opening.

2. Close the feed valve and the good pulp valve, open the cleaning pipe valve on the good pulp pipe, and backflush with clean water.

3. If rinsing proves ineffective, the pressure screen must be stopped, the top cover opened, and the screen drum rinsed with high-pressure water.
